Evaluation of nuclear shell correction energies for realistic level schemes by temperature smearing method

Description

A brief discussion of the present method of determination of the shell correction energy is given. Typical results obtained by this method for a range of nucleon numbers and deformations for the realistic single particle levels schemes of Bolsterli et al (1972) generated for a folded-Yukawa potential are presented and discussed.
